Alibaba

1 entity

Foundation models from Alibaba.

  • Qwen3

    Alibaba’s Qwen3 family spanning Qwen3.8-Max (2.4T MoE / 95B active; live cloud alias qwen3.8-max routes to the 0902 snapshot as of 2026-09-05), open Qwen3.8-27B (dense VLM, Apache-2.0), and Qwen3.8-Flash-Next (125B / 6B active multimodal MoE + 51B n-gram embeddings)—a Qwen4 architecture preview for cost-efficient agentic coding. Production Qwen3.8-Flash on QwenCloud adds 1M-default context and built-in tools atop the Flash-Next design.

DeepSeek

2 entities

Foundation models from DeepSeek.

  • DeepSeek R1

    DeepSeek’s reasoning-focused model trained with reinforcement learning for multi-step math, science, and coding problem solving.

  • DeepSeek V4

    DeepSeek’s V4 generation — live Flash is V4.1-Flash (API id deepseek-flash): Causal Encoder–Decoder MoE, 552B backbone (8B active prefill / 16B decode), native image+text, and 1M context. MIT weights on Hugging Face. Legacy deepseek-v4-flash and deepseek-v4-flash-vision-exp aliases temporarily route here. deepseek-v4-pro still serves V4-Pro-0813 after 2026-09-14 at unchanged Pro rates (DeepSeek withdrew the planned Flash reroute).

Moonshot AI

1 entity

Foundation models from Moonshot AI.

  • Kimi K3

    Moonshot’s Kimi K3 — 2.8T MoE (104B active) open-weight multimodal agentic model with 1M context, native vision, and strong long-horizon coding. Weights on Hugging Face under the Kimi K3 License.
